The hardest part of coming up with today’s card was wondering which of Suzanne’s stamps to pick first.  This one, Be Not Forgetful, is one of my favorites so I thought I would start here.  I simply stamped with Versafine Black Onyx and clear embossing powder onto Spellbinders Curved Rectangles.  Each layer is backed by shimmery gold paper.  At the top of the card I made angel wings using Spellbinders Scalloped Paisley.  I simply cut off the top scalloped part of the paisley.  Each wing was stamped with a filigree background stamp using gold leaf adhesive followed an application of gold leaf which was burnished and brushed off revealing a distressed gold design.   The wings are perched on a square filigree jewelry piece I found in the jewelry section of Michaels.  Ribbon and gold pearls are the final touch - as if I could leave those off!

Card Recipe:
Stamps:  Quietfire Design - Be Not Forgetful
Paper:  The Paper Company - Blonde Columns, Gold
Ink:  Versafine Black Onyx with clear embossing powder
Accessories:  Spellbinders Curved Rectangles, Spellbinders Scalloped Paisley, Gold Leaf, Filigree Jewelry Finding, Ribbon, Gold Pearls

Tip: 
If you are interested in making your own angel wings using the Paisley die template, I recommend you make a pattern.  Simply cut one paisley and trim across the top curve all the way out to the narrow part of the shape.  Cut two more paisleys and be sure to flip one so that it presents a mirror image.  Trace using your pattern and both with match perfectly!  I know that seems very simple, but I had to get it wrong before I tried making a pattern.
